Synopsis

Hiv And Aids Both Continue To Spread In Africa And In Some Regions Have Become A Threat To The Very Survival Of Nations. This Book Offers A Number Of Perspectives On The Crisis--theological, Sociological, Ecclesiological, Public Health, And More. It Is A Valuable Resource For Social Analysis And Theological Reflection From An African Perspective.--page 4 Of Cover. Part 1. The Sociohistorical, Cultural, And Political Context Of The Pandemic.
